Germany DE: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data was reported at 6.143 % in 2023. This records an increase from the previous number of 6.092 % for 2022. Germany DE: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data is updated yearly, averaging 2.088 % from Dec 1961 (Median) to 2023, with 63 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 7.632 % in 1970 and a record low of -0.344 % in 2000. Germany DE: Inflation:(GDP) Gross Domestic ProductDeflator data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Germany – Table DE.World Bank.WDI: Inflation. Inflation as measured by the annual growth rate of the GDP implicit deflator shows the rate of price change in the economy as a whole. The GDP implicit deflator is the ratio of GDP in current local currency to GDP in constant local currency.;World Bank national accounts data, and OECD National Accounts data files.;Median;

Implicit deflators are calculated by dividing an aggregate measured in current prices by the same aggregate measured in constant prices. Implicit deflators are named after the aggregate used (Gross Domestic Product in this case). The deflator is calculated from seasonally and calendar adjusted GDP values and rescaled so that 2010 = 100. The ESA 2010 (European System of Accounts) regulation may be referred to for more specific explanations on methodology.

Germany DE: House Price Index: Real: sa data was reported at 114.480 2015=100 in 2024. This records a decrease from the previous number of 119.526 2015=100 for 2023. Germany DE: House Price Index: Real: sa data is updated yearly, averaging 106.401 2015=100 from Dec 1970 (Median) to 2024, with 55 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 141.582 2015=100 in 2021 and a record low of 89.397 2015=100 in 2008. Germany DE: House Price Index: Real: sa data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Germany – Table DE.OECD.AHPI: House Price Index: Seasonally Adjusted: OECD Member: Annual. Nominal house prices deflated using the private consumption deflator from the national account statistics.
